Разница между типами данных в 1С и стандартными типами в других языках программирования заключается в некоторых особенностях типизации:
- В 1С используется динамическая типизация. 1 Переменная может содержать любой тип, тип имеет конкретное текущее значение переменной, а не она сама. 1 В любой момент времени тип значения в переменной может измениться. 1
- Система типов в 1С упрощена. 1 Например, все числовые типы «обычных» языков программирования объединены в просто «Число». 1
- В 1С не нужно указывать типы ни для переменных, ни для параметров, ни для результатов метода. 1 Платформа часто сама может привести типы к другим. 1
Кроме того, 1С предоставляет ссылочные типы данных, которые позволяют хранить ссылки на другие объекты или справочники. 5